Output 68386aba9e8466ad39aa195f052a8069c668c0386b06b0a31069eaaee497c39d:9

value
23932
script pubkey
OP_0 OP_PUSHBYTES_20 0c496346a06174e75df325181f90be90c220b006
address
bc1qp3ykx34qv96wwh0ny5vply97jrpzpvqx8usefu
transaction
68386aba9e8466ad39aa195f052a8069c668c0386b06b0a31069eaaee497c39d
confirmations
72017
spent
true